Understanding What Each Printer Type Actually DoesA single-sided card printer, as the name implies, applies your design, photo, text, and encoding data to one face of a PVC card. The card passes through the print head in a single motion, picks up the dye-sublimation transfer, and exits ready to use. Simple, fast, cost-effective for programs where the reverse side of the card carries pre-printed static information or remains blank by design.

A dual-sided printer, sometimes called a duplex printer, flips the card internally after the first side prints and then processes the reverse face through the same or a dedicated second print station. This internal flip mechanism is the core mechanical difference - and it adds complexity, cost, and a modest reduction in cards-per-hour throughput. For many organizations, that tradeoff is absolutely worth it.

The card loads from the input hopper, travels across the print head, receives the dye sublimation image transfer, and exits. Most single-sided printers using a YMCKO ribbon produce full-color cards at rates of 100-200 cards per hour depending on the model. The overlay panel in a YMCKO ribbon also applies a protective coating to the printed surface in the same pass.

What many buyers don't immediately realize is that single-sided printing still allows for magnetic stripe encoding, smart chip contact encoding, and holographic lamination on the front face. Single-sided does not mean feature-limited - it simply means the print engine addresses one surface of the card. Encoding hardware operates independently of which sides receive printed imagery.

After the front face prints, a retraction roller pulls the card back and a flipper mechanism rotates it 180 degrees. The card then travels across the print head again, printing the reverse side. Some higher-end systems use two dedicated print heads - one per face - eliminating the flip entirely and increasing throughput significantly. The Evolis Primacy2 duplex, for example, handles both faces in near-simultaneous fashion.

Dual-sided printing doubles your design real estate. The back of an ID card is prime space: emergency contact fields, terms and conditions, barcode data, magnetic stripe panels, chip contacts, facility codes, or simply a polished secondary graphic. Organizations that fully utilize both sides produce cards that look and function like professionally manufactured credentials from a commercial print house.

This is where buyers sometimes experience sticker shock after the initial purchase. With a dual-sided printer, each card consumes ribbon panels for both faces. If you're using full-color YMCKO ribbons on both sides, you're effectively using double the ribbon per card compared to a single-sided program. Over thousands of cards annually, that cost difference accumulates fast.

However, many dual-sided programs use a clever workaround: full color on the front, monochrome black on the back. A black monochrome ribbon costs a fraction of a full YMCKO ribbon per card, making this hybrid approach extremely cost-effective. Card Types That Demand Dual-Sided PrintingNot all card programs are created equal. Some card types genuinely require dual-sided printing to function properly - not just aesthetically, but operationally. Understanding which categories fall into this group helps you recognize early whether the duplex investment is a necessity rather than a luxury.

Think about the physical information density of a modern employee ID card. Name, photo, title, department, employee number, company logo, color-coded security tier. That's already a dense front face. Now add magnetic stripe data, facility codes, emergency contact, barcode, terms of use, and a secondary brand element. The back of the card isn't decorative - it's functional real estate your program cannot afford to waste.

These represent the clearest dual-sided use case. Access control cards issued to employees in regulated industries - healthcare, finance, government, education - frequently carry mandatory information fields that physically cannot all fit on a single face without sacrificing readability. Cramming too much onto a single face produces cluttered, unprofessional credentials that undermine the security and authority the card is supposed to project.

Magnetic stripe encoding and smart chip contacts typically occupy the back face of a card. A dual-sided printer allows you to print personalized information adjacent to or around these functional elements, creating a cohesive finished product rather than a front-printed card with a blank encoded back. The result is a credential that looks fully intentional and professionally produced at every inspection point.

Membership cards for gyms, clubs, libraries, professional associations, and retail loyalty programs often use the card back for barcodes, account numbers, terms, or usage instructions. A single-sided printer printing only the branded front face leaves the reverse either blank or dependent on pre-printed generic stock - which limits your flexibility and personalization options considerably.

With a dual-sided printer, every membership card can carry personalized account data on the back, variable barcodes tied to individual members, and program-specific terms. This level of per-card personalization is only achievable with in-house dual-sided printing capability. It's one of the strongest arguments for the duplex investment even in lower-volume membership programs.

Schools and universities issuing student IDs face a specific challenge: the cards must serve multiple functions simultaneously. Library access, cafeteria debit, building entry, event attendance, and student identification all bundled into one credential. The front face carries the student's photo, name, and school branding. The back carries the magnetic stripe, barcode, student number, and institutional fine print.

Single-sided printing simply cannot serve this use case fully. Educational institutions consistently represent one of the strongest buyer segments for dual-sided card printers precisely because the credential complexity demands it. A student ID that fails to print critical functional data on both faces is an incomplete credential - and incomplete credentials create operational headaches at every card-reader touchpoint on campus.

Ribbon selection alone can feel overwhelming to new buyers. YMCKO for full-color output. KO for color cards with overlay protection. Monochrome black, red, blue, gold, and silver for single-color printing. Half-panel ribbons for face-only color with black reverse-side text. Understanding how ribbon types interact with single-sided versus dual-sided programs is fundamental to budgeting accurately.

For single-sided programs, a standard YMCKO ribbon covers the vast majority of use cases - Yellow, Magenta, Cyan, Black resin, and Overlay in a single cartridge. Each card consumes one panel set from the ribbon roll. For dual-sided programs printing full color on both faces, you need either a YMCKOK ribbon (adding a rear-side black resin panel) or separate front and back ribbon cassettes depending on the printer model.

The hybrid dual-sided approach - YMCKO front, K-only back - is the cost-efficiency sweet spot for most mid-range programs. Color branding and photo on the front, crisp black-text functional data on the back, with consumable costs kept reasonable. This configuration works beautifully on the Evolis Primacy2 duplex and similar mid-tier models.

Dual-sided printers have more internal mechanical components than their single-sided counterparts - specifically the flip mechanism and any secondary print path. This means cleaning routines are slightly more involved and slightly more critical. Debris on internal rollers in a duplex printer can cause double-side misalignment, a defect that's immediately visible and difficult to manually correct.

Lamination modules add a protective overlay film to finished cards, increasing durability and adding a tamper-evident security layer. They're available for both single-sided and dual-sided programs. Encoding upgrades - magnetic stripe encoders, contact smart chip encoders, and contactless RFID modules - operate independently of whether the printer is duplex or simplex.

Buyers should note that adding a lamination module to a dual-sided printer adds both cost and physical footprint. These expanded systems require more desk or counter space and a slightly higher per-card consumable cost for lamination film. The security and durability payoff is substantial for credentials that see heavy daily use, particularly in access control and high-traffic institutional environments where card wear is a genuine operational concern.

In most single-print-head duplex systems, yes - modestly. The flip mechanism adds time per card, typically reducing throughput by 20-40% compared to single-sided mode on the same hardware. For most programs printing dozens to a few hundred cards per session, this reduction is entirely imperceptible in practical terms. A 20% throughput reduction on a 150-card-per-hour printer still produces well over 100 finished cards per hour.

High-throughput systems using dual print heads rather than a single-head flip mechanism largely eliminate this penalty. If your program requires maximum cards-per-hour output at dual-sided quality - event credentials for a 5,000-person conference, for example - the Matica Event Printer and upper-tier Evolis Agilia represent the appropriate hardware tier. Volume requirements should drive hardware selection, not the other way around.

This is a nuanced scenario. If 80% of your card runs are single-sided and 20% require a printed back - guest passes, temporary credentials, event badges - you have a few options. A dual-sided printer can operate in single-sided mode for standard runs, preserving throughput and ribbon economy, then switch to duplex mode when needed. The flexibility of a duplex printer operating in simplex mode costs you nothing operationally.

Alternatively, a single-sided printer with pre-printed card stock carrying static back-face content can serve mixed-use programs efficiently. Pre-printed PVC card blanks with a generic reverse design can be fed through a single-sided printer for personalized front-face printing. This approach works well when the back content is truly static - the same legal text, logo, or barcode on every card regardless of the individual cardholder.
